A MAN accused of stabbing a city schoolboy in the neck has denied attempted murder.
Phillip O'Sullivan, of Coundon Road, Coventry, appeared via video link at Warwick Crown Court from HMP Woodhill, near Milton Keynes, where he is being held.
The 32-year-old pleaded not guilty to the attempted murder of the 14-year-old, who was stabbed in the neck - almost completely severing his jugular vein - outside a store in Upper Spon Street, in October last year.
Peter Cooper, defending, said O‘Sullivan says he has no memory of an injury, and a further medical report will need to be prepared because it was not possible to tell what was a post-injury incision based on the original report.
He told the judge he had asked for O’Sullivan to be brought to court so he could have a face-to-face conference with him about the case and to discuss some new evidence.
Because he was not brought, there was a draft defence statement, but not one signed by O’Sullivan, Mr Cooper pointed out.
Prosecutor Emma Cutts, who confirmed a large amount of additional evidence had been served, said the trial is expected to last four or five days, depending on any further medical evidence.
“The Crown will be seeking expert evidence to look at the depth of the particular arteries and the force needed to penetrate the neck to cause the injuries suffered,” she explained.
The court heard the trial could be heard in late April – and Miss Cutts asked that it should not be later than that because the boy is studying for his GCSEs which he is due to sit in the summer.
